Professional fire alarm monitoring transforms detection equipment into a supervised life safety network. Effective emergency response depends on accurate signal transmission, up-to-date emergency contact information, and clearly documented action protocols.
When a system is monitored, the panel or communicator transmits events to the monitoring center. From there, actions follow the signal type and the instructions on file for the property.
Fire alarm activation events that require immediate attention and proper dispatch procedures.
Conditions that indicate a system issue or monitored status change—often the root cause of repeat inspection problems.

Fire alarm system design varies significantly based on building classification and intended use. We engineer solutions tailored to each facility's occupancy load, operational requirements, and local fire marshal expectations in Marietta.
Residential high-rise buildings and townhome communities need fire alarm systems with mass notification capabilities and stairwell pressurization interfaces. We coordinate with property management teams to ensure minimal resident disruption during testing.
Corporate office environments require discrete device placement that maintains professional aesthetics while meeting notification coverage standards. We design systems that accommodate future tenant improvements without major infrastructure changes.
High-traffic retail locations and dining establishments demand fire alarm systems with verified monitoring connections to prevent business closures from false dispatches. We implement photoelectric smoke detection in cooking areas to reduce unwanted alarms.
Logistics facilities operating 24/7 need fire alarm systems with zone-specific silencing capabilities to maintain productivity during non-emergency trouble conditions. We design around material handling equipment paths and racking configurations.
Memory care units and skilled nursing facilities require fire alarm systems with delayed egress integration and staff alert paging. We provide solutions that meet CMS certification requirements and Joint Commission standards.
K-12 schools and worship facilities benefit from networked fire alarm panels that enable campus-wide coordination and lockdown integration. We design notification systems that account for outdoor areas, gymnasiums, and large assembly halls.
